Melanie:
[Young Thomas enters the house in his oversized uniform] What are you wearing ? That's not Youth Movement!
Thomas:
No - it's the People's Army. All able bodied men between sixteen and sixty have been conscripted.
Melanie:
But you're only fourteen!
[Thomas shrugs passively, Melanie is alarmed]
Grandpa:
[interupting] A couple of years makes no difference. You know yourself that all the sixteen year olds have gone already!
Dennis:
[Thomas and Dennis meet in Trafalgar Square] ... I did everything for the Common Cause. I had a blind loyalty to the struggle.
Thomas:
To understand loyalty you need to experience betrayal.
Dennis:
When were you betrayed ?
Thomas:
I don't remember - it was too long ago!
Dennis:
'62', it's important to remember who you are - not what you are!

[Thomas and Dennis have their final meeting] Before I left for England I was briefed about a man called Steiner?
Dennis:
Albert Steiner. Steiner wasn't a conspirator or a revolutionary - just a lonely defector; the lowest form of currency in this war. I don't know whether he's alive or dead, but as long as his fate remains unknown -the concept of 'Steinerism' is a threat! The enemy within which both sides crave!
[shrugs]
Dennis:
Maybe that makes me an 'agent of Steiner'.

[Young Thomas sees Melanie walking through the park. He runs from the football game to catch her up. She is reading an American comic book] What's that - can I see it ?
[she passes the comic to him, he flicks through the pages in awe]
Melanie:
Hans Schaffer sent it to me. He swapped a pack of cigarettes for it with an American prisoner he caught.
Thomas:
[flicking through the pages] This is fantastic! Can I borrow it ?
Melanie:
[she takes the comic back] No, but you may have it - so long as you have something to swap for it!
[she walks off with a smile leaving Thomas standing]
Astrid:
[Thousands of weary refugees trudge through the deep snow of the road. Young Thomas and Astrid join the trek. They are shocked at the size of the exodus. Astrid stops a woman] Excuse me, where does this road lead?
Refugee:
It leads westwards, to Frankfurt I think.
[the woman shivers walking on]
Astrid:
[Astrid turns to Thomas who is looking around. They walk on] I've got relatives in Leipzig, Thomas. I think so long as we head West, we'll be safe. Even if we fall into British or American hands.
